I hear of people making millions in space, other than loot chips and selling lots of components... i dont see how. And given my rate of creditaccumulation in space at about 60k an hour... I have to ask; how are people making money up there?
oWsCloned
Sun Jun 12, 2005 1:13 am
#2
Depends on your level. Tier 4 duty missions were paying 10k per spawn wave i think, plus about 2k in credit chips and abbout 20k in loot. So figure 10 waves an hour is 320k an hour, at least.
Lepr0n
Sun Jun 12, 2005 1:17 am
#3
actually.. i think it goes from 1k or 2k to 7k at the end of the tier4 duty missions with a 10k bonus for completing the entire mission.
and 1.2k for each commander group.
after a 90 minute duty mission at tier 4 i would normally be 250k richer if i sold all loot to the chassis vendor... but some people might have a friendly shipwright that they like to swamp with crap loot every once in a while so he can get firespray discs.. :/
